The second word of verse (16:100) is divided into 2 morphological segments. A noun and possessive pronoun. The noun is masculine and is in the nominative case (مرفوع). The noun's triliteral root is sīn lām ṭā (س ل ط). The attached possessive pronoun is third person masculine singular.
